PETITION FOR A DECLARATION OF WAR
AGAINST THE TALIBAN GOVERNMENT OF AFGHANISTAN
October 2, 2001 - It is resolved by the Southern Independence Party that the time has come for Congress to shoulder their responsibility and Declare War on the Taliban Government and its associated terrorist networks so that the United States may honestly and constitutionally pursue the destruction of the Taliban Government and aid anti-Taliban forces in Afghanistan as well as aiding the starving people of Afghanistan. H. D. Gresham, National Chairman in the furtherance of this resolution, we Petition the Congress of the United States to:

1.  Declare the Taliban Government a rouge and terrorist State

2.  That the Taliban Government has been allowing terrorist training camps to operate and plan terrorist missions and is protecting and harboring terrorists including Osama bin Laden, and

3.  That the Taliban Government is directly and indirectly responsible for the attack upon the World Trade Center in New York City and upon the Pentagon in Washington, D.C., and therefore to

4.  FORMALLY AND LEGALLY DECLARED WAS ON THE TALIBAN GOVERNMENT OF AFGHANISTAN AND ITS TERRORIST LINKS.
